Niagara SCX
A streaming media management software that installs on
a user-encoding device connected with remote SCX
Explorer workstations.
It too allows users to manage live video broadcasting over
the Internet and to mobile devices from their remote
workstations
It coordinates the streaming processes to allow users to
set up and control Niagara® streaming systems positioned
throughout their enterprise or anywhere in the world - all
from their desktops.
It functions as one part of the total encoding solution to
allow users ultimately to control and monitor each
individual stream.
Niagara SCX Explorer
A streaming media management software that installs on
any user client device.
It lets users manage live video broadcasting over the
Internet and to mobile devices.
It lets users set up and control Niagara® streaming
systems positioned throughout their enterprise or
anywhere in the world - all from their desktops that
interface to the server.
Users can instantly see:
The status of all of their networked encoders
Which encoders have active encode sessions
Allows users to navigate through the application to control
and monitor each individual stream.
It can interface with the SCX Explorer Manager to become
part of the total encoding operation.
Phase Alternation Line
PAL
The standard television broadcast/reception protocol used
in Europe.
PAL scans the video image 625 times horizontally.
Pixel
Digital images are composed of an array of individual dots
called picture elements, or pixels.
